Transaction e91ed32c476de7878c0bd3e61fed17e68de1c2cfa803b99dbe99eea66d1b2e86

21 Input
2 Outputs
  • e91ed32c476de7878c0bd3e61fed17e68de1c2cfa803b99dbe99eea66d1b2e86:0
  • value  29182795
    address  3MMFHsoa9CsU9b8npnBKwWdbtbVjUtpgXh
  • e91ed32c476de7878c0bd3e61fed17e68de1c2cfa803b99dbe99eea66d1b2e86:1
  • value  1259116
    address  38o6Li5CbSUNg6MW63vL4Pw2cmAqG2LhHm